At its core, CNC machining is a process that utilizes computer-controlled machines to precisely shape and cut materials such as metal, plastic, or wood. The process begins with a CAD (computer-aided design) model of the desired part, which is then translated into a set of instructions that guide the CNC machine in creating the final product. This level of automation ensures that each part is identical to the next, meeting the strictest of tolerances and specifications.

The process of creating custom CNC machined parts begins with a detailed design that is converted into a digital model using specialized CAD software. This digital model is then used to program the CNC machine, which follows the instructions to cut, shape, and finish the part with precision. The ability to program the machine to perform intricate operations allows manufacturers to create parts with tight tolerances and complex geometries that would be impossible to achieve with manual machining techniques.
Another key aspect of precision in CNC machining is the quality of the materials used. The choice of material can have a significant impact on the final product, as different materials have varying properties that can affect the machining process. High-quality materials that are specifically suited for CNC machining, such as aluminum, stainless steel, and titanium, are often chosen for custom CNC machined parts to ensure the highest level of precision and durability.
In addition to material selection, the expertise of the machinists and operators also plays a crucial role in ensuring precision in CNC machining. Skilled professionals who are trained in the latest machining techniques and technologies are able to make precise adjustments to the machine settings and tool paths to achieve the desired results. Their attention to detail and meticulous approach to the machining process contribute to the overall accuracy and quality of the custom CNC machined parts.
Precision in CNC machining is not limited to just the cutting and shaping of parts. Finishing operations, such as deburring, polishing, and coating, are also essential for achieving a flawless final product. These finishing touches add a level of refinement to custom CNC machined parts, enhancing their appearance and functionality.

In addition to advanced technology, quality control in custom machined parts also involves strict monitoring and testing procedures. Throughout the machining process, parts are inspected and measured at various stages to ensure they meet the required tolerances and specifications. This helps to identify any potential defects or deviations early on, allowing for timely corrections to be made. Additionally, final inspection and testing are conducted before the parts are shipped out to customers, further ensuring their quality and accuracy.
Another important aspect of quality control in custom machined parts is the use of quality materials. The material used in the manufacturing process plays a significant role in the durability and performance of the final product. Companies must carefully select materials that meet the required specifications and standards, ensuring the longevity and reliability of the custom machined parts. By using high-quality materials, manufacturers can create parts that are not only precise but also long-lasting.
Furthermore, quality control in custom machined parts also involves maintaining a clean and organized manufacturing environment. Dust, debris, and other contaminants can affect the precision and accuracy of the machining process, leading to defects in the final product. Companies must implement strict cleanliness protocols to ensure that the machines and tools remain free from any contaminants that could compromise the quality of the custom machined parts.

CNC machining, also known as Computer Numerical Control machining, is a manufacturing process that utilizes computerized machines to accurately cut and shape materials such as metals, plastics, and composites. By using Computer Aided Design (CAD) software, manufacturers are able to design custom components with intricate details and tight tolerances that are not achievable through traditional machining methods.
The applications of custom CNC machined parts are vast and varied. In the aerospace industry, these precision components are used in aircraft structures, engines, and control systems to ensure the safety and performance of aircraft. In the automotive industry, custom machined parts play a crucial role in manufacturing vehicles that are reliable, efficient, and aesthetically pleasing. In the medical industry, CNC machined parts are used in medical devices, implants, and surgical instruments, where precision and accuracy are of utmost importance.
